Georgie Schwatz's brace got Chelsea Town back to winning ways with a hard-fought victory over Golden Eagles in the Senior amateur Division on Sunday.

Schwartz lobbed the Blues in front, then doubled their lead before half time when he headed home a long punt up field.

The visitors pulled a goal back after the break, but Chelsea hung on for a 2-1 win. Nicholas Neillie was star man.

In Division One, My Generation snatched a last-gasp equaliser to claim a point from their clash with SW Alliance.

Johad Rilqueme and Jamie Campbell were the men on the mark in the 2-2 draw.

Elsewhere, Mark Saalbi's effort couldn't prevent Latimer crashing to a 7-2 defeat at Dansu All Stars. Razors received a wake-up call as they went down 3-1 at Loko Wimbledon in Division Four.

Justin Blundell's fifth goal in three games was the only thing to shout about.
